history

The founder was Igor Ivanovich Sikorski from the Russian Empire , born in Kiev in 1889 . He designed a number of aircraft that were used, among other things, on the Russian side in the First World War . After the October Revolution in 1919 he traveled to the USA to do a study project, decided to stay there as an emigrant and founded the company in 1923. In the 1930s, a number of well-known aircraft designs emerged, such as the Sikorsky S-42 , which Pan Am used in their famous Clipper range. Sikorski then concentrated on the construction of helicopters in the late 1930s and is considered a real helicopter pioneer; Among other things, the widespread tail rotor configuration is largely due to him. In 1942, Sikorsky launched the Sikorsky R-4, the first mass-produced single-rotor helicopter.

The company became part of the United Aircraft and Transport Corporation in 1929 . When the holding was broken up in 1934, Sikorsky became part of United Technologies Corporation (UTC) and is still one of the leading manufacturers of helicopters. In early 2015, UTC announced that it was looking into selling Sikorsky. Inter alia, Airbus Helicopters , Boeing , Lockheed Martin and the Textron Group , which already owns its competitor Bell Helicopter , have shown interest . A sale to Airbus Helicopters was considered unlikely by the press and insiders from the start, as this company, unlike the other interested parties, is not US-American. On July 20, 2015, Lockheed Martin announced that it had been awarded the contract. According to the company, they paid $ 9 billion (or $ 7.1 billion after taking tax benefits into account).

Price for muscle power helicopter flight

The American Helicopter Society's AHS Sikorsky Prize of USD 25,000 was increased to USD 250,000 in 2010 by Sikorsky Aircraft and was finally won in 2013 by the Canadian AeroVelo project team with the AeroVelo Atlas muscle power helicopter .

Products

helicopter

The company manufactures products for the civil (e.g. S-92 , S-76 ) and military (e.g. UH-60 Black Hawk , CH-53 Stallion ) sector. The latest model in this series is the CH-53K King Stallion for the United States Marine Corps . The first machine was delivered to the US Marine Corps on May 16, 2018.

Planes

After purchasing Schweizer Aircraft Corporation in 2004, Sikorsky started manufacturing aircraft again. In February 2011, Sikorsky announced that it had acquired shares in Eclipse Aerospace in order to resume production of the Very Light Jet Eclipse 500 .

Since the takeover of the Polish PZL Mielec, their M18 and M28 models have been offered.
